WebJun 29, 2024 · In other words, monoclonal antibodies are derived from a single B cell clone. One common way of producing monoclonal antibodies is from a hybridoma, a fusion between an antibody-producing B cell and a myeloma cell (National Research Council (US) Committee on Methods of Producing Monoclonal Antibodies, 1999). A monoclonal antibody (mAb, more rarely called moAb) is an antibody produced from a cell lineage made by cloning a unique white blood cell. All subsequent antibodies derived this way trace back to a unique parent cell. Monoclonal antibodies can have monovalent affinity, binding only to the same epitope (the part of an antigen that is recognized by the antibody).
